Utah Board of Regents begins consent solicitation for 2011-1 notes

Chicago, Aug. 18 – The Board of Regents of the State of Utah began a consent solicitation process for its 2011-1 notes, according to a press release on Tuesday.

The solicitation includes the $137 million series 2011-1 A-2 notes (Cusip: 917546HX4) and the $55 million series 2011-1 A-3 notes (Cusip: 917546HY2).

The issuer is seeking consent from noteholders to amend the indenture to permit the release of the student loans securing the notes and use the proceeds for the early redemption of the notes.

A majority of the collective aggregate principal amount of the notes is needed to amend the notes.

The solicitation period ends at 5 p.m. ET on Aug. 25.

D.F. King & Co., Inc. is the information agent.

RBC Capital Markets is the solicitation agent (877 381-2099, 212 618-7843, liability.management@rbccm.com).
